AI-Powered Media Monitoring Tools: Executive Overview
AI-powered media monitoring tools combine automated collection, classification, transcription, sentiment analysis, entity recognition, and summarization across news, broadcast, social, and digital channels. Their strategic value is moving beyond volume reduction: organizations use them to identify reputational risks, track policy developments, understand stakeholder narratives, and support faster communication decisions. Adoption depends on data quality, language coverage, integration with existing workflows, privacy safeguards, and the ability to explain automated outputs.
From Keyword Alerts to Context-Aware Intelligence
The landscape is shifting from rules-based clipping toward context-aware systems that distinguish relevance, detect emerging narratives, connect related entities, and summarize developments across formats. Multimodal monitoring is becoming more important as video, podcasts, images, and short-form social content expand the information environment. Buyers increasingly assess tools on workflow integration, alert precision, multilingual performance, source transparency, configurable taxonomies, and human review rather than on collection breadth alone. Regulatory scrutiny and concerns about misinformation are also raising the importance of provenance, auditability, consent, and responsible escalation practices.
Artificial Intelligence Increases Speed, Scale, and Analytical Depth
Artificial intelligence enables continuous processing of large and varied media streams, reducing manual effort in discovery, tagging, transcription, translation, and first-line analysis. Natural-language processing can surface themes, relationships, tone, and narrative changes that are difficult to identify through keyword searches alone, while generative systems can produce concise briefs for human validation. These benefits are constrained by hallucinations, bias, ambiguous language, sarcasm, coordinated manipulation, and uneven performance across languages and regions. Effective deployment therefore pairs automated analysis with source verification, confidence indicators, role-based controls, and documented human oversight.

Recommendations for Leaders: Govern AI as an Intelligence Workflow
Industry leaders should begin with clearly defined decisions and escalation paths rather than deploying automation solely to increase collection volume. They should test accuracy by language, source type, topic, and crisis scenario; establish human review for high-impact alerts; and measure false positives, missed events, time to escalation, and analyst workload. Procurement should examine provenance, retention, access controls, model update practices, integration interfaces, and exportability. Organizations should maintain taxonomies for stakeholders and risks, continuously evaluate bias and drift, and separate verified facts from model-generated interpretation. Regional rollouts should use localized validation teams and documented governance that aligns with applicable privacy, intellectual-property, and platform rules.
